  • Need InfoHelp - what are the consequences when my husband withdraws his H4 support?

    Facts of the case:
    I got married to my husband in June 2011, we stayed together till September 2011. After which, due to irreconcilable differences, we got separated. Subsequently, I left his house and shifted to my cousin’s place in New York. Two month after separating i.e. in November 2011, I shifted back to my home country.

    My questions:
    • What would happen if my husband withdraws his H1B support to my H4 visa while I was in the US? Say, he withdrew the H1B support in October 2011. Does my stay in the US becomes illegal from October 2011 to November 2011?
    • If so, how can I find it out online? Is there a way? There’s no point checking it with my husband, as we are not on talking terms and legal proceedings for divorce shall soon start as per the local laws of my home country.
    • Also, how would it affect my visa application process, if any, in future? Would that 1 month of illegal stay (if so, as stated above) be a hindrance for me in getting, say, Tourist Visa for the US in future?

    • What would happen if my husband withdraws his H1B support to my H4 visa while I was in the US? Say, he withdrew the H1B support in October 2011. Does my stay in the US becomes illegal from October 2011 to November 2011?
    >>> There is no way to withdraw H4 by your husband. If you stayed in U.S in H4 status after your divorse, then that is an issue. You won't be able to travel back to U.S in H4 visa without your husband's latest doucments. If a divorse has been filed, then it is illegal to travel in your valid H4 visa.

    • If so, how can I find it out online? Is there a way?
    >>> There is no way to find out. There is no way for your husband to withdraw the H4. As long as you are married and divorse is not filed, you are still his dependent.

    There’s no point checking it with my husband, as we are not on talking terms and legal proceedings for divorce shall soon start as per the local laws of my home country.

    • Also, how would it affect my visa application process, if any, in future?
    >>> No issues.

    Would that 1 month of illegal stay (if so, as stated above) be a hindrance for me in getting, say, Tourist Visa for the US in future?
    >>> No issues as it is not an illegal stay.
